Early Season Setbacks and Diagnostic Challenges
Entering the new Formula 1 technical era, Aston Martin and Honda held high hopes, combining advanced engineering resources with a prestigious engine partnership. However, this optimism soon gave way to a stark reality as significant performance and reliability issues emerged. According to Shintaro Orihara, Honda's chief engineer, the true magnitude of these problems only became clear in January, despite initial developmental phases showing some promise. The power unit's erratic performance, fluctuating between gains and setbacks, coupled with unexpected reliability concerns, forced Honda to re-evaluate its strategy. This re-evaluation necessitated a temporary halt in performance enhancements to ensure the foundational reliability of their components, inevitably slowing down their overall development trajectory and putting them behind their competitors.
The initial shakedown tests in Barcelona served as a critical wake-up call, confirming that Honda's power unit lacked the desired competitiveness in both raw performance and crucial battery-related aspects. These battery issues were particularly detrimental, as they consumed invaluable track time during winter testing, a period crucial for data acquisition and refinement. Orihara confessed that while they knew they weren't in an ideal position, the extent of their disadvantage was far greater than initially anticipated. This realization underscored the deep-seated challenges in their new engine design, compelling them to meticulously address each problem area, starting with fundamental reliability, before they could focus on achieving the necessary performance benchmarks to contend at the forefront of the grid.
Navigating Complex Regulations and Future Upgrades
Honda's current struggles in Formula 1 are primarily attributed to the multifaceted complexity of the sport's updated regulations, rather than a single component failure. Orihara highlighted that virtually every aspect of the power unit has undergone substantial modification, ranging from a significant increase in MGU-K power to alterations in fuel flow rates. This comprehensive overhaul meant that Honda had to contend with a multitude of changes simultaneously, making the development process exceptionally challenging. The absence of the MGU-H, in particular, presented a major engineering hurdle, profoundly impacting the power unit's drivability—a recurring point of concern for both Honda and Aston Martin in the initial races of the season. Maintaining optimal boost pressure without the MGU-H has proven to be a complex task, underscoring the interconnectedness of these new regulatory demands.
Despite the considerable time and effort required to overcome these hurdles, Honda remains committed to bridging the performance gap. The upcoming upgrade, slated for introduction at Zandvoort, is specifically designed to enhance the internal combustion engine's power, addressing one of the core areas where Honda has identified a deficit. This improvement package has already undergone preliminary testing during a filming day at the Hungaroring, suggesting a focused approach to tackling their current competitive disadvantages. This strategic upgrade represents Honda's initial step toward regaining parity with other manufacturers, demonstrating their resolve to adapt and innovate within the demanding framework of the new F1 regulations, with the ultimate goal of achieving long-term success with Aston Martin.
